Chapter Four

A Scarey Noise

         I was a big girl now. I was already about 3 months old and knew everything there was to know. I had a full tummy, was well watered and I knew where my mom and dad were. (I just have no idea what dad was doing) He did alot of sitting in/on his truck under the big noisey thing that seemed to make that truck go. It was quiet for the most part. Except for every time we got inside and my mom or dad jiggled the things they called keys. As soon as they did, that's when the truck started making an incredibly big noise. It shot out hot smelly stuff from the back of it. I still always walk WELL AROUND that part. It didn't take me very many times to hear the truck noise, before I realized when we went in that noisey thing it meant a fun time. I think my dad had something to do with it because he always stood beside that noisey part and played with it. He must have been smearing greasy stuff on it 'cuz when he was finished he always smelled kinda different and looked all dirty. It never moved with out my mom or dad right beside it so I knew it wasn't really, too scarey. I knew we were safe. I let them be the boss of the truck. Most of the time.

        As I rested under the shady tree I could hear dad rattling the things he called tools and I was vaguely aware of mom fussing back and forth carrying water here and there. She really did alot of the water thing. I usually spend hours on end pacing back and forth with her. She always has goodies in her pockets. When I do the things she asks me too, like 'Sit' or 'lay down' ( for no reason at all ) she gives me a lovely little crunchy kibble. She smiles, pats my head and coochie coos me. I thinks she's great! I will never go hungry or thirsty if I stay beside my mom. Today though, it was so hot and I already knew she wasn't going anywhere except from one flowery place to another. I had followed her enough and I was growing tired. Why did she keep calling me away? Dad was busy rattling around in his work shed now and I was getting curious about what he was bringing out. There was something kinda big that smelled a lot like he did when he was with is truck. I ran over to see what he was doing. I thought, "Oh boy I want to see this 'thing' real close. I liked the smell of it." Dad was struggling with it as he was pushing it around and it looked like a great new toy. I jumped at my dad with it so he would know I wanted to play too. He said things like, "You silly RatBag." He started laughing at me so I knew this was going to be a fun game. He pretended he was going to push the big toy at me. I pretended to run way but always ran back at him. I barked and jumped and spun around in circles all around dad. We ran back and forth across the yard a few times with dad pretending to chase me. I liked the new toy. Mom came over and sounded like she was a bit upset. She had that not so happy look on her face. Hmm what was up with her? Me and dad were just having fun! Then dad stopped and started playing with a string thing on it. I got my nose in really close so I could help him check it out. Mom sat beside me and made me sit too. She gave me a REALLY yummy soft cheese treat. MMmm I really liked these ones. I usually only got them when I did something extra special. I wondered what I did that was so special this time.

        Oh well, we just sat and watched dad for a few minutes. Mom was talking to me and saying a word I didn't really understand. I cocked my head from side to side and tried very hard to listen to her. I knew she had the special treats so I guessed I was going to have to do something. She hooked my lead onto me and took me to the other side of the yard away from my dad and the toy. She made me sit beside her and told me to 'stay'. I kind of only knew a little bit about that word. I think it means I am supposed to stand beside her for a few minutes before moving away. I didn't really understand it and was just thinking about that word stay. Mom was holding onto my collar kind of hard and I thought we must be getting ready for the special thing. She was talking to me using her calm voice but I couldn't really understand her words. All of a sudden I heard IT. In that very second I caught a glimpse of my dad pulling on the string just as the toy turned into an angry growling machine. It was far worse than the truck noise had ever been. I immediately sprung as forcefully as I could to try to leap away from its growl. I tried desparately to run away from mom. She could follow me if she wanted, I didnt care. I just knew I had to get away from that very dangerous Not toy. I wanted no part of that NOT toy ever again.

        Mom, however did not seem the least bit phased by this noisey thing. I glanced over at dad as I was pulling my hardest on my lead to get away from mom, who by the way, was just walking slowing holding me so I could only walk in a circle. The woman had gone mad for sure. My dad, who had obviously also lost his mind, was just standing beside the angry machine. I suddenly realized I had to think fast of something to do to protect them. BARK! That was it! If I couldn't at least run away from it, I could stand my ground and bark and growl right back at it as angrily as I could. My little 3 month old puppy hairs stood straight up on my back and I stiffened up my legs and forced out the angriest growling bark I could muster up. I not only barked and growled at that monster machine, I also tried to get a step or two closer. Wow, was I going mad now as well? I didn't know why I wanted to go a bit closer but something told me to get to my dad. My mom was still walking with me and she was making a soft shushing sound that I only hear when I see other dogs walk by. She was using the 'Its OK' words, but I didn't think she was right. I absolutely knew she had lost her mind. I stopped barking long enough to look up at her and listen to her. She said. "Sit." I immediately sat. I don't know why, I just did. In that very instant she popped a delicious soft yummy cheese treat into my mouth. Mmmm that was sooo good. The big angry machine also stopped and dad walked over to me. WOW he was safe. Mom unhooked my lead and I ran over to him, jumping at him and licking him where ever I could reach. I loved him so much. Had I protected him?

         He took my collar and walked me back towards the machine. "OH NO YOU DONT!" I thought. I wasn't going anywhere near that machine ever again. But he had me by my collar somehow I felt ok to get closer. When I did, I could smell a yummy soft cheese treat on it. Hmm how was I going to reach it? I kept my distance and stretched out my body and tried desperately to lick at the treat. I was almost at it when I got a sudden fright and jumped away again. Hmm it hadn't moved or anything I guess it was just my imagination. I looked over at my dad and he looked quite relaxed. Ok I had to try this one more time. I couldn't quite reach it and had to elongate my body and neck to its fullest extent. Finally I got it off the machine. I licked and munched the cheesey morsel down. Mmmm CHEEEEEeeeeeeeeeeese! Dad came to me and put down another bit of cheese on the machine. Hey maybe this machine wasn't so bad after all. I guess if dad's not afraid of it I wont have to be either. Mom called me so dad and I ran over to her. She hooked me onto my lead and we went back to the other side of the yard under the big shadey tree. Dad went back to the machine and made it make that loud noise again. I was very nervous but mom gave me a nice crunchie treat so I tried hard not to be to scared. Dad went all around the yard pushing that big machine. It's sure a really strange toy, but both mom and dad seem happy about it I'll let them play with it. They don't play with it very often maybe about once a week. I dont mind the noise any more now. In fact I even try to play with dad with it. I pretend to attack it, (only from a safe distance) and dad pretends to attack me. I bark and run around the yard spinning and jumping around in circles. Dad laughs very hard at me. Mom usually comes out and spoils our fun. She makes me sit beside her and just watch. BOORRRRRRING! Oh well at least I know the machine is not so dangerous now.
